Job description

Job Title: Healthcare Architect/ Technologist

Location: Peterborough

Salary: £35-45,000 DOE

*Also, opportunities to discuss contract opportunities if this is your preference**

About the company

This long‑established, award‑winning architectural practice has built a strong reputation over more than six decades for delivering thoughtful, technically robust design across a wide range of sectors. The Peterborough studio is a dynamic, collaborative team working on flagship projects both across the region and nationally. The practice is recognised for its hands‑on approach, creative problem‑solving and commitment to delivering architecture that positively impacts communities. Its healthcare team delivers both new‑build and refurbishment schemes, working closely with NHS trusts, clinicians, and specialist consultants to create effective, patient‑centred environments.

Daily Duties
  • Lead and develop design work on healthcare projects from early concept through delivery
  • Produce, coordinate, and maintain Revit/BIM models to a high technical standard
  • Collaborate with healthcare planners, clinical stakeholders, and consultants to create functional, compliant designs
  • Take part in internal reviews, multidisciplinary coordination meetings and client presentations
  • Visit project sites to review progress and assist with quality assurance
  • Support and mentor junior colleagues, contributing to the development of BIM standards within the Peterborough studio
  • Assist with proposal inputs, bid material and wider practice development when required
Ideal Candidate
  • Qualified Architect or Architectural Technologist, or working towards relevant accreditation
  • Strong Revit and BIM skills, with experience coordinating complex project information
  • Background in healthcare architecture, including understanding of HTM/HBN standards
  • Confident producing robust technical information and coordinating with multiple design teams
  • Effective communicator with strong presentation and client‑facing skills
  • Organised, proactive, and capable of balancing multiple workloads
  • A collaborative team player with a positive attitude and a commitment to design quality
